The domestic preliminary round of the mammoth-screen golf tournament, with a total prize pool of 4.25 billion won, has concluded.
GOLFZON Co., Ltd. (CEO Park Kang-soo) announced on the 5th that it successfully concluded the domestic preliminary round of the global screen golf tournament '2026 GOLFZON China Open.' This year's domestic preliminary round attracted approximately 20,000 golfers, including 4,461 professionals and 15,523 amateurs, surpassing 40,000 rounds played, making it a large-scale screen golf event.
The global screen golf tour '2026 GOLFZON CHINA OPEN,' with a total prize pool of 20 million yuan (approximately 4.25 billion won) and a first-place prize of 5 million yuan (approximately 1.05 billion won), is open to professional and amateur golfers worldwide across regions including China, Asia (excluding Korea and China), the Americas, and Europe. Preliminary and final rounds will be held online and offline in each region, with the final round scheduled for December at the City Golf venue in China. The domestic preliminary round ran for approximately three months from March 10 to May 31.

Competition for advancing to the final round was even fiercer in the amateur category. A total of 15,523 members participated, with over 30,000 rounds played. As a result, the member with the GOLFZON nickname Daejeon Tanbangjoie recorded a total of 38-under par (19-under on both A Course Mission Hills-Blackstone (18 holes, Par 73) and B Course Mission Hills-World Cup (18 holes, Par 72)) from the early stages of the tournament, tying for first place with the member nicknamed Oncheon!!v.i.p. Following them, Golf King Jaeseo and the member Mijin Hwangso tv tied for third place, while Larry Pink and the member Masakki tied for fifth place. With the professional first-place finishers Lee Jun-hee and Ha Seung-bin shooting 33-under par, five strokes behind the amateur first-place record of 38-under, a key point of interest is whether Korean amateur golfers will fully showcase the skills they have honed through screen golf in this '2026 GOLFZON China Open.'
Through this preliminary round, qualification for the final round was granted to a total of 300 participants (200 professionals and 100 amateurs). The final round is scheduled to be held offline at the GOLFZON City Golf Yanji location in China in two separate sessions in July and August. The final round will also be divided into professional and amateur categories, played in a two-round stroke play format, with 20 participants selected to advance to the ultimate final.

The '2026 GOLFZON CHINA OPEN' will proceed with regional final rounds in Korea, China, and other areas through August, culminating in the final championship from December 17 to 20 at GOLFZON City Golf in China. Additionally, to promote the appeal of the screen golf tour held at urban-style golf courses called City Golf, it will be broadcast worldwide.
